    DARPA is hiring a Director for its Security and Intelligence Directorate. Below find the application directions for those who are interested along with some details about the opening:

    How to Apply: To begin the application process please submit a cover letter describing your background and interest in the position, along with your resume, with the subject line “ATTN: SID Director” to employment@darpa.mil. The initial pool of candidates will be reviewed on September 5th, 2023.

    ONLY CANDIDATES THAT SUBMIT A COVER LETTER AND RESUME TO THE ABOVE EMAIL WILL BE CONSIDERED.

    Full Time On-site position (Arlington, VA). Situational Telework available depending on mission needs. This position will be filled as a term position using DARPA’s Personnel Management Authority. This is not a general schedule (GS) position.




    Due to the direct relationship to critical national security activities, U.S. citizenship is required for the position, and candidates must be able to qualify for and maintain a TOP SECRET SCI security clearance.

    DARPA is seeking a Director for our Security and Intelligence Directorate (SID). The SID Director is the leader of the comprehensive security infrastructure for the Agency, including program protection of our research and development activities, oversight of our special access program control office, counter-intelligence, physical security, and continuity of operations. DARPA’s security professionals have a unique relationship with our world-leading technical program managers, creatively partnering with them to enable the speed and flexibility that defines the DARPA model while ensuring the safeguarding of our critical information. The DARPA Director has original classification authority, and our security teams often define the security approaches for emerging technologies across all levels of classification. The SID Director must set the standard by defining the innovative policies and empowered culture for the Agency and our security team, while ensuring that we maintain absolute confidence from our security partners throughout the broader Department of Defense.

    Responsibilities

    We are looking for candidates who have broad experience leading security functions for companies, Government organizations, and/or other innovation entities. A strong independent point of view on how security can and should be managed is required, along with the deep technical expertise with existing policies and practices to disrupt the system without breaking it. The ideal candidate will have:

    · Ideas for bringing flexibility and creativity to the role – facilitating new ways of doing business within DARPA and the broader DoD Enterprise.

    · Demonstrated innovative and creative thinking to solve unique security challenges.

    · Public and/or private sector executive experience in defining and executing complex program protection strategies.

    · Strong leadership and collaboration skills to maintain internal and external alignment with the security and intelligence enterprise vision.

    · Extensive networks across top experts within other government agencies, private industry, and academia.

    · Experience operating within enterprises at a scale similar to DARPA.


    A breadth of roles providing familiarity with the full spectrum of enterprise security, including:

    o Law enforcement, crime and loss prevention

    o Security education training and awareness

    o Insider threat, physical, industrial, technical information, and international security

    o Export control and foreign disclosure

    o Personnel, communication, and operations security

    o Special access program, sensitive compartmented information, and controlled unclassified information

    o Intelligence, and counter-intelligence

    o Science and Technology program protection

    o Countering foreign influence

    o Cybersecurity

    o Antiterrorism/force protection, and mission assurance.
